The Atlanta Rabbinical Association is bringing our synagogues and organizations across Atlanta together with one goal in mind: agreeing to disagree.  Jewish tradition has a strong history of Mahloket, constructive disagreement, which has sharpened and strengthened our communities for years.  Yet in our modern world it seems that our disagreements are only breaking down our relationships, not building better understandings.

Join your local Rabbi’s alongside new friends from across Atlanta’s Jewish community, in exploring the classic, Jewish roots of Mahloket and rediscover how disagreement can be holy.

Presented in partnership with Pardes Institute of Jewish Studies and the Atlanta Jewish Federation, and numerous community partners, this program will be held simultaneously in multiple locations throughout the greater Atlanta-Metro area.  Wherever you find yourself in Atlanta, or inside the Jewish community, there is a place for you in this conversation.
